“You Push The Button, We Do The Rest”

Posted Feb 07 2012 3:00pm

The post title is a quote from George Eastman of Eastman Kodak fame.

I thought it was appropriate for today’s post: button. I was originally going to scour my closet for the most creative looking jean fastener or cardigan closer I owned, but then I realized there is another button that is much more important to my everyday life.

This button is one of my favorites because it allows me to share beautiful moments with all of you.

In my nearly four years of blogging – a statistic that I find impossible to believe – I have learned so much about myself. I’ve developed and grown as a student, a working professional, a business owner, a writer, a cook, a baker (mainly that I struggle with this one…), a daughter, a sister, a friend, a girlfriend, a fiancée and now, a wife. But what I often overlook is my title of “photographer,” as well.

I tend to leave that title to the professionals and to those bloggers who have managed to turn a hobby into a true talent. Although I am proud of every picture I post, I don’t consider myself either of those. I’ve still got a lot to learn! That said, I am working on it, and I am extremely grateful for the opportunity to share pieces of my life with you, both through words and imagery.

As my former photojournalism professor, Candice Cusic , has wisely said:

“I blend. Document. Search for moments. Every day.”

Our lives are full of these moments. And that one little button helps us capture them forever.

“You push the button, we do the rest.”
